Job Details:

  • Job Title: Research Laboratory Tech Associate (Term-Limited)
  • Job Opening ID: 270122
  • Working Title: Research Laboratory Tech Assoc
  • Location: University of Michigan – Ann Arbor, MI (Onsite)
  • Department: Medical School – Neurosurgery
  • Full/Part Time: Full-Time
  • Regular/Temporary: Regular (1-year term-limited)
  • FLSA Status: Nonexempt
  • Career Interest: Research

Job Summary

The Department of Neurosurgery seeks a 1-year, term-limited Research Laboratory Technician Associate to support a collaborative research team focused on skull base, neuro-oncology, spine, and clinical outcomes research.

Responsibilities Of Research Jobs in USA

  • Conduct retrospective data collection for skull base, neuro-oncology, and spine projects.
  • Collect data for multicenter research consortium studies.
  • Perform data analysis and assist in drafting manuscripts for peer-reviewed publications.
  • Collaborate with neurosurgery faculty on shared research projects (with PI approval).
  • Obtain patient consent and manage data for clinical research studies.
  • Draft, prepare, and submit grant applications.
  • Coordinate weekly research tasks for the Virtual Skull Base Outcomes Lab.
  • Attend weekly meetings with the PI to review research progress.

Required Qualifications

  • BS in biomedical science, statistics, or a related field.
  • Minimum 1 year of prior research experience.
  • Proficiency with statistical software (SAS, SPSS, STATA, GraphPad).
  • Strong interest in biomedical, clinical outcomes, and translational research.
  • Completion of vaccination, clinical research, and HIPAA requirements for patient-facing work.
  • Excellent communication and scientific writing skills; strong team collaboration mindset.

Desired Qualifications

  • Enrollment in or completion of an MD program (preferred).
